Saints rule the glass, then rule overtime
Jeff Linder Dec. 9, 2011 9:05 pm
CEDAR RAPIDS -- The boards belonged to Cedar Rapids Xavier. So did overtime.
Class 4A eighth-ranked Xavier controlled the extra four minutes and defeated No. 14 Cedar Rapids Kennedy, 55-47, in a Mississippi Valley Conference girls' basketball game Friday night at Kennedy High School.
"We knew that once we got the lead, we had to stay strong and stay poised," said Xavier's Katlyn Andersen.
The game was tied, 41-41, at the end of regulation. Annie Dale gave the Saints (6-1 overall, 3-1 MVC) the lead on a free throw, then Alex Bartz and Andersen made two key scoring plays.
Bartz missed two shots from inside, but converted on the third to give Xavier a 44-41 advantage. Then Andersen notched a traditional three-point play to make it 47-43.
Kennedy (3-2, 2-2) was playing catch-up in vain from there.
"We had a couple of chances at the beginning of overtime," said Kennedy Coach Dennis Roloff. "We tried two layups, but they went off the side of the backboard. And when you're playing from behind, sometimes you start to force it."
Xavier prevailed despite 27 turnovers -- 18 in the first half. At one point midway through the second quarter, the Saints had seven points and 16 turnovers.
"We played really nervous, especially early in the game," said Xavier Coach Tom Lilly. "Kennedy has a reputation for having this pressing team, and I thought that got in our heads."
The Saints overcame it by outrebounding the Cougars, 44-26. Bartz had 11 rebounds, Emily Walvoord nine.
"We've been working a lot on our post defense, then boxing out," Bartz said. "It really prepared us well for tonight."
Xavier turned a 21-16 halftime deficit into a 33-27 advantage by the end of the third quarter. Kennedy rallied for a 40-39 lead on Paige Hendrickson's 3-pointer with 3:15 left in regulation.
Bartz converted an offensive rebound into a basket to put the Saints in front, 41-40, then Kennedy freshman Stephanie Botkin tied it with a free throw at the 2:13 mark.
Xavier held the ball for most of the final 1:45, but couldn't get off a shot.
The Saints got 50 of their 55 points from their starters. Andersen (17 points) and Bartz (12) combined for 25 of their 29 after intermission.
Kennedy's Courtney Strait led all scorers with 20 points.
